四、Hadoop全分布模式配置流程

一、安装linux环境

   1、linux环境在这里就不进行描述了,我这里安装的是[《红帽企业linux.6.2》(red.hat.enterprise.linux.6.2)6.2[光盘镜像]].rhel-server-6.2-i386-dvd.iso,这是32位的操作系统(getconf LONG_BIT命令)。

        1.1在配置网络适配器时候需注意选择仅主机模式,否则会在后续连接不成功。

        

    2、配置网关地址

        2.1 进入windows的cmd命令窗口输入:ipconfig命令查看VMware Network Adapter VMnet1的IPv4地址:

        

            2.2 根据VMware Network Adapter VMnet1的IPv4地址在linux网络配置中,设置在IPv4地址1-255范围内区域。

                     

        2.3 在windows的命令窗口ping一下linux主机ip是否连通,出现以下情况表示连通

        

    3.我通过克隆的方式克隆出其他两台虚拟机。

        3.1选择克隆方法为完整克隆,保持独立

            

        3.2 启动克隆后的虚拟机对Ip地址重新分配就ok了。这里我一共克隆了2台虚拟机。

二、安装java jdk1.8版本

    1.配置xshell连接

    2.连接后上传jdk1.8 32位版本到tools目录

    3.通过tar -zxvf jdk-8u171-linux-i586.tar.gz -C ~/training解压到training目录下

    4.配置JAVA_HOME环境:vi ~/.bash_profile/source ~/.bash_profile

    5.执行java命令验证是否配置成功。

三、安装及配置Hadoop环境

    1.配置主机名字 vi /etc/hosts

        

    2.配置SSH免密码登录

        2.1通过命令ssh-keygen -t rsa生成秘钥对

        2.2将公钥提供给其他主机:ssh-copy-id -i id_rsa.pub root@主机地址

    3.上传hadoop-2.6.0.tar.gz包到hadoop22的tools目录中并解压到training中。

    4.配置HADOOP_HOME环境

    5.配置HADOOP配置文件:/root/training/hadoop-2.6.0/etc/hadoop下的hadoop-env.sh、hdfs-site.xml、core-site.xml、slaves、mapred-site.xml、yarn-site.xml

    

    6.通过scp -r 文件 用户名@远程地址:/root/training命令将java、hadoop文件拷贝到另外两个远程服务器hadoop23、hadoop24中,并配置环境变量。

    7.在hadoop22格式化namenode: hadoop namenode -format

    8.启动hadoop集群:start-all.sh启动成功,通过Jps观察每个节点的启动状态

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值